§ 601.152. SUSPENSION OF DRIVER'S LICENSE AND VEHICLE
REGISTRATION OR PRIVILEGE. (a) Subject to Section 601.153, the
department shall suspend the driver's license and vehicle
registrations of the owner and operator of a motor vehicle if:
(1) the vehicle is involved in any manner in an
accident; and
(2) the department finds that there is a reasonable
probability that a judgment will be rendered against the person as a
result of the accident.
(b) If the owner or operator is a nonresident, the
department shall suspend the person's nonresident operating
privilege and the privilege of use of any motor vehicle owned by the
nonresident.
Acts 1995, 74th Leg., ch. 165, § 1, eff. Sept. 1, 1995.
